Description

Bunker-42 is a Cold War-era underground fortification located in Moscow, Russia. Built in 1956 by the Soviet Union, this facility was constructed 65 meters below ground to serve as a secure command center in the event of a nuclear war. The bunker was part of the Soviet Union's response to the United States' development of nuclear weapons, designed to protect high-ranking government officials and maintain command capabilities during a potential nuclear conflict.
